Practical Stereology, John C. Russ and Robert Dehoff, (2nd Edition, Plenum Press, 2001, ISBN 0-306-46476-4).

An up-to-date text covering both classical and modern stereological techniques for the measurement and characterization of three-dimensional structure by appropriate measurements on two-dimensional images. Includes step-by-step worked examples.

Forensic Uses of Digital Imaging, by John C. Russ (CRC Press, 2001, ISBN 0-8493-0903-4).

Examples of proper (and improper) uses of digital imaging and computer processing methods in forensic applications. Guides for practicing professionals on selecting and defending appropriate techniques; suggestions for counsel whose questions must elicit these explanations or challenge witnesses.


Computer-Assisted Microscopy, by John C. Russ (Plenum Press, 1990, ISBN 0-306-43410-5).

Introductory textbook covering the most commonly used algorithms for computer-based processing and measurement of images acquired from light, electron and other types of microscopes.


Fractal Surfaces, John C. Russ (Plenum Press, 1994, ISBN 0-306-44702-9).

A comprehensive review of the mathematical foundations of fractal theory, examples of applications to materials, organics, and many other natural and man-made phenomena that generate fractal surfaces, and methods by which these surfaces can be measured and characterized, including software for Mac and Windows.


Other Books of Interest

(a selection from the enormous number of texts in these fields that we believe are most useful - you can also order these from Amazon.com)

General image processing

  • K. R. Castleman, Digital Image Processing, Prentice Hall, 1996, ISBN 0-13-211467-4
  • R. C. Gonzalez, R. E. Woods, Digital Image Processing, Addison Wesley, 1993, ISBN 0-201-50803-6
  • A. K. Jain, Fundamentals of Digital Image Processing, Prentice Hall, 1989, ISBN 0-13-336165-9
  • W. K. Pratt, Digital Image Processing, 2nd Edition, Wiley, 1991, ISBN 0-471-85766-1
Binary images and morphology
  • J. Serra, Image Analysis and Mathematical Morphology, Academic Press, 1982, ISBN 0-12-637240-3
  • P. Soille, Morphological Image Analysis, Springer-Verlag, 1999, ISBN 3-540-65671-5
Computer algorithms
  • J. R. Parker, Algorithms for Image Processing and Computer Vision, Wiley, 1997, ISBN 0-471-14056-2
  • G. X. Ritter, J. N. Wilson, Handbook of Computer Vision Algorithms in Image Algebra, 2nd Edition, CRC Press, 2001, ISBN 0-8493-0075-4
Feature recognition and classification
  • S.-T. Bow, Pattern Recognition and Image Classification, Marcel Dekker, 1992, ISBN 0-8247-8583-5
  • K. Fukunaga, Statistical Pattern Recognition, 2nd Edition, Academic Press, 1990, ISBN 0-12-269851-7
Stereology and measurement
  • K. J. Kurzydlowski, B. Ralph, Quantitative Description of the Microstructure of Materials, CRC Press, 1995, 0-8493-8921-6
  • R. T. Dehoff, F. N. Rhines, Quantitative Microscopy, Techbooks, 1968, reprinted as ISBN 1-878907-31-X
  • C. V. Howard, M. G. Reed, Unbiased Stereology, Bios Scientific Publishers, ISBN 1-85996-071-5
Surface characterization
  • E. Mainsah et al., Metrology and Properties of Engineering Surfaces, Kluwer Academic, 2001, ISBN 0-412-80640-1
  • T. R. Thomas, Rough Surfaces, 2nd Edition, Imperial College Press, 1999, ISBN 1-86094-100-1
  • D. J. Whitehouse, Handbook of Surface Metrology, Institute of Physics, 1994, ISBN 0-7503-0039-6
Forensics
  • D. R. Redsicker, Practical Methodology of Forensic Photography, CRC Press, 1994, ISBN 0-8493-9519-4
  • S. Staggs, Crime Scene and Evidence Photographer's Guide, Staggs Publishing, 1997, ISBN 0-9661970-0-3
